How they compare
Ukraine currently reports 98.9% against 98.7% in Lithuania, a difference of 0.2%.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 9 shared years of data; in 2015 it was Lithuania ahead.
Lithuania ranks 57th and Ukraine ranks 54th of 154 countries.
Lithuania has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
